This event is a continuous game of Powersports, Power Hockey and Power Football, (wheelchair hockey and football). To raise money for the Claire House Children’s Hospice, GB Power Hockey Association and Greenbank Sports Academy!

We want to raise money for these three amazing charities as they massively enhance disabled people’s lives. The GB Power Hockey Association is the governing body of Power Hockey, they organise competitions, develop the sport and ultimately improve disabled people's lives through sport.

Claire House Children’s Hospice is a lifeline for disabled children, young people and their families, their main purpose is hospice care, but they do so much more than that. They provide social groups for disabled people, crucial physio and vital respite care for their service users and their families.

Greenbank Sports Academy, is a collage and sports centre predominantly for disabled people. They educate people while also providing opportunities for people to play at the highest level of sport! Thus they are a leading light for disability sport within the UK.

All these three phenomenal charities, are crucial for inclusivity, helping people stay healthy and active while also providing social opportunities for them, without these charities life would be much more difficult.

Claire House Children’s Hospice helps seriously & terminally ill children live life to the full, creating wonderful memories & bringing back a sense of normality to family life. Through specialist nursing & emotional support Claire House helps families smile when life couldn’t get any tougher.
